Preparations reviewed for Republic Day

Special Correspondent

JAIPUR: Rajasthan Governor S.K. Singh on Sunday reviewed the preparations for the State-level Republic Day function to be held at Patel Maidan in Ajmer on January 26. Mr. Singh will be in Ajmer on January 25 and 26 to preside over the function.

The Governor interacted with Divisional Commissioner Deepak Upreti, Inspector General of Police Hemant Purohit and senior district officers at the Central Reserve Police Force guest-house in Ajmer and asked them to show the State’s rich cultural heritage during the festivities.

Mr. Singh was told that preparations for the Republic Day were in full swing and a number of development works had been launched in the town at a cost of crores of rupees. Urban Improvement Trust secretary Ambarish Kumar said the pilgrim city was being spruced up for the function. Mr. Singh will host an “at home” at the Baradari in Ajmer on January 25.
